Light therapy — which involves sitting close to a special light source every morning for at least 30 minutes — can help improve SAD. But many people don’t realize that this therapy can also be effective for major depression and depression that occurs during or after pregnancy, known as perinatal depression. See more SAD seems to be triggered by a drop in daily sunlight exposure.
